Output fdd390dc3e414839d0baf3f3c1b4a7998a228c50ceb6e1152c80e6f1987528d8:4

value
1089362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8df5f4f146777c6b0e0d96d32fbd6855138d9ab6 OP_EQUAL
address
3EddqyEYbG47bcvBPC91Qhy1v22K51WTH8
transaction
fdd390dc3e414839d0baf3f3c1b4a7998a228c50ceb6e1152c80e6f1987528d8
spent
true